Job Requirements
- Must be 18 years of age or older
- Clean criminal background checks
- Ability to follow directions and work efficiently in a fast-paced environment
- Basic understanding of food safety and sanitation practices
- Ability to lift, carry, or move items as required
- Dependability, punctuality, and strong work ethic
- Adherence to the Licensure Code of Professional Conduct for Ohio Educators
Job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Previous experience in food service, cafeteria work, or customer service
- Knowledge of safe food-handling procedures
- Ability to operate standard kitchen equipment
Job Duties
- Assist with preparing and portioning food according to established menus and guidelines
- Serve meals to students in a friendly, efficient manner
- Operate kitchen equipment safely and follow all food-handling procedures
- Maintain cleanliness of kitchen, serving areas, and cafeteria spaces
- Wash dishes, utensils, and equipment as needed
- Set up and break down serving lines and food stations
- Follow all safety, sanitation, and district nutrition policies
